We’ve got a ton of awesome training options for our free (for registered attendees) pre-conference training on Sunday 3/1.

All training is at the conference venue, so the place you’ll be Mon-Wed is the place you’ll be Sunday too. For those that don’t know that address, it’s

2211 N. 1st st.
San Jose, CA 95131

We’ve got Phonegap going on all day, for the JavaScript crowd to learn how to built native applications, with all the SDK API goodness, with JavaScript.

We’ve also got Tech2000 doing a half day, SDK 101 session, to introduce folks to the iPhone SDK and Obj-C world. Looking to get started with iPhone dev? This will be the session to get started.

In the afternoon, we’ve got Joe Pezillo doing his ’3 hello worlds in 3 hours’ session, showing how to build 3 different iPhone apps, using the 3 most common approaches.

By the time the conference kicks off Monday morning, you’ll be all set to dive right into the awesome content we’ve got lined up.
